Your water hardness levelThis is important because your unit uses the hardness setting to determine how often it needs to recharge. If you set the hardness higher than it needs to be, your unit will still give you the same degree of softness (0-3 gpg), but it will use more salt and water because it will perform more recharges. Water softeners operate with a hardness setting that should be adjusted carefully to avoid poor hardness removal or wasting water and salt. …Calculation for Sizing a Water Softener. Multiply the number of people in your family times 70 (gallons of water used per day, national average). Multiply the answer by your water hardness in grains per gallon (to convert mg/l or ppm to grains, divide by 17.1). If iron is present, add 5 grains for every ppm (mg/l) of iron (iron MUST be ...

Grain Capacity is the maximum number of water hardness grains per gallon that the unit can remove before it automatically regenerates. Once you've got your levels of hardness and clear water iron you can calculate hardness. The softener communicates in GPG (Grains per gallon). If your hardness number is not in GPG you'll need to do a little math. Don't worry, the numbers you need are below.
